A flat tympanogram indicates that the ear drum isn't moving with sound waves as it should. It generally means glue ear or similar. I am guessing that this is why there is a referral to an ENT. A tympanogram isn't a hearing test as such either, but failing one indicates middle ear issues that generally result in reduced hearing capacity. An audiologist should be able to use special devices such as bone conductors to bypass the middle ear to test for underlying hearing problems if regular hearing is impaired which give an ENT a better idea of if it is only middle ear related or not. Best as we can tell the hearing loss happened after a virus with high fever. We use the special ed services for the hard of hearing. It is extra therapy to help teach focusing techniques and skills. A little extra help with learning reading. And speech therapy. DC was around 1 1/2 when had the bad virus - must have lost the normal hearing so there wasn't a good language base already set up. (We thought it was fluid in the ers all the years between). There is a unit that looks like a mp3 with headset that is good for the classroom in mild to moderate hearing loss or hearing aids if its moderate or above. It also depends on the type of hearing loss - which frequencies.

It is very shocking to get a diagnosis and until it sets in to your mind but b"h it is manageable and does not affect life in a very big way.
